Finding and Making New Friends in Retirement.

Often our friends are people we work with or those we connected with through a group or event when we were working. After we retire it can become a challenge to keep the same connections. We may not be able to relate to whatever they are focused on at work.

Sometimes we can feel the loss of our identity after we retire. I know I felt it. Also I moved back to a state I had lived in before, thinking I would reconnect with some old friends. We did get together but it just wasn’t the same. We had gone in different directions.

So how do we find and get to know new friends in retirement?

Being perfectly honest, this will take time and effort. I put this in the category of Do It Today because if you commit yourself to doing something everyday to get to know new ladies retiring or retired, your efforts may become a blessing before you know it.

Finding Friends At Events

Your passion will help to guide you in the right direction for meeting new people.

  • Senior Centers
  • Community Activities
  • Join Groups
  • Attend Travel Events
  • Check out Eventbrite.com near you
  • Church Groups
  • Hiking Groups
  • Local library Reading Groups
  • Meetup.com
  • Facebook Groups
  • Shopping
